What is Cache?

Before delving into the process of clearing cache, it’s essential to understand what cache actually is. Cache refers to temporary data that is stored on your device to facilitate faster access to frequently used applications and websites. It helps in reducing loading times and enhancing user experience. However, as useful as it may be, cache files can accumulate over time and take up valuable storage space, ultimately leading to decreased performance.

How to Clear Cache?

Now that we understand the benefits of clearing cache, let’s explore how to do it on your Android device:

1. Go to Settings: Open the Settings app on your Android device. It can usually be found in the app drawer or by swiping down from the top of the screen and tapping the gear icon.

2. Find Storage: In the Settings menu, look for the “Storage” or “Storage & USB” option. It might be located under the “Device” or “Device Maintenance” section, depending on your device’s manufacturer.

3. Clear Cached Data: Within the Storage menu, you will find an option to clear cached data. Tap on it, and your device will prompt you to confirm the action. Proceed by tapping “OK” or “Clear.”

4. Reap the Benefits: Once the cache is cleared, you will notice an immediate improvement in your device’s performance. Apps will load faster, storage space will be freed up, and your battery life may even improve.

Keep in mind that clearing cache is a safe process and will not delete any important data or personal files. It only removes temporary files and data that can be easily regenerated when needed.
